New Telephone System

As part of our continued communication with the community and feedback gained from patients, we are pleased to confirm that our new telephone system will be implemented in the Practice on 25 July.

We are not expecting there to be a significant disruption during the switchover however we may experience some technical difficulties on the day.

Please bear with us as we implement this change as our staff will be getting to grips with the new system.

We have undertaken some initial training with staff, however a lot of the training will take place once the new system is live. We have multiple technicians and engineers booked in on the day of switchover to be able to deal with any issues that may arise and hopefully facilitate a smooth transition.

We look forward to being able to offer our patients an improved and more efficient service on the phones and would like to take this opportunity to thank you for your valuable feedback and bearing with us as we make this change. We will be reviewing our new system at regular intervals and making any necessary changes and tweaks.

Please also note you can book appointments online. Should you wish to take advantage of the online booking, you will need to register with SystmOnline at the practice, bringing a form of identification with you.

We anticipate that the provision of further online appointments will aid in the reduction of telephone queue waiting times, which we continue to monitor.
